With summer just around the corner, it’s time to bring out your favorite skirts that have been patiently waiting in your wardrobe for months. Skirts are loved not only by fans of feminine styles but also by those who stylishly pair them with sneakers, chunky boots, and oversized pieces.

Despite their versatility, skirts can either help create stylish outfits or contribute to awkward combinations. Here’s how to wear skirts in 2024 to look fashionable and what combinations to avoid entirely.

How to Wear Skirts:

1. Short Skirt + Flat Sandals

Outfits with short skirts can easily turn vulgar if not balanced properly. When highlighting your legs with a mini skirt, remember to balance the length with the right top and shoes. Avoid heels with short skirts for everyday wear. Flat sandals, flip-flops, and slides look much more chic and stylish.

2. Short Skirt + Boots

You can balance your look with boots or cowboy boots. Knee-high or slightly above-the-knee boots can make your outfit more restrained. This trick is popular among street style icons. Even in summer, they wear short skirts and dresses with western-style boots, which often look better than traditional sandals.

3. Short Skirt + Oversized Blazer

Many fashion brands like Miu Miu and Diesel have embraced the extreme mini trend. While this trend appeals to many fashionistas, it can be hard to pull off in reality. If you love this length, pair your short skirt with an oversized blazer that’s slightly longer or ends at the hem of the skirt. This will help you feel more confident.

4. Midi Skirt + T-Shirt

A below-the-knee skirt always looks more restrained and elegant than a mini. To make the outfit less formal, tuck a T-shirt into the skirt. This works for skirts made from thick fabrics like corduroy or denim as well as summer favorites like silk, linen, and satin.

5. Short Skirt + Thick Knitwear

In the heat, it’s tempting to wear short shorts, skirts, and crop tops. While this is fine for vacations or the beach, it’s less suitable for the city or office. Instead of cropped tops and T-shirts, choose knitwear like minimalist tops, cardigans, or sweaters to pair with skirts.

What to Avoid:

1. Short Skirt + High Heels

Once popular in the early 2000s, this trend now looks extremely awkward and even vulgar. Mini skirts and high heels are only suitable for cocktail parties or evening events, and even then, the key is to choose the right pieces, cuts, and colors.

2. Maxi Skirt + Sneakers

Comfort has become a trend, and fashionistas confidently mix different styles in one outfit. Rihanna loves pairing track pants with high heels, while others enjoy combining skirts with sneakers. If you like this combination, avoid midi length skirts. This look is outdated and shows a lack of interest in fashion and trends.

3. Maxi Skirt + Oversized Blazer

Fans of loose-fitting clothing often overdo it by creating overly baggy outfits. Oversized can look stylish if proportions are maintained with fitted pieces in the outfit. Avoid pairing a long skirt with an oversized blazer or cardigan as it will obscure your figure, creating a shapeless look.

4. Midi Skirt + Ankle Boots

Ankle boots with a midi skirt will visually shorten your legs, making them look awkward and unattractive. Instead, pair the outfit with sandals with a small heel or boots.
